49.8 VLAN Status
Use this screen to view and search all static VLAN groups. Click Switching > VLAN from the navigation
panel to display the VLAN Status screen as shown next.
Figure 262 Switching > VLAN: VLAN Status
The following table describes the labels in this screen.
Table 177 Switching > VLAN: VLAN Status
LABEL DESCRIPTION
VLAN Search by
VID
Enter an existing VLAN ID numbers (separated by a comma) and click Search to display only the
specified VLANs in the list below.
Leave this field blank and click Search to display all VLANs configured on the Switch.
The Number of
VLAN
This is the number of VLANs configured on the Switch.
The Number of
Search Results
This is the number of VLANs that match the searching criteria and display in the list below.
This field displays only when you use the Search button to look for certain VLANs.
Index This is the VLAN index number. Click on an index number to view more VLAN details.
VID This is the VLAN identification number that was configured in the corresponding VLAN
configuration screen.
Name This fields shows the descriptive name of the VLAN.
Tagged Port This field shows the tagged ports that are participating in the VLAN.
